Job purpose
A scheduler greets patients, answers incoming calls, triages emergencies, schedules new and existing patient appointments, send appointment reminders, request patient records, and follows up with patients.

Duties and responsibilities

- Scheduling and confirming appointments

- Welcoming patients and updating their information in the dental software(s)

- Registering new patients according to established office protocols

- Verifying insurance and accurately building patient insurance plans in the dental

- software(s)

- Assisting patients to complete all necessary forms and documentation

- Answering and managing incoming calls

- Responding and complying with requests for information

- Preparing documentation for upcoming appointments

- Checking daily appointment schedules and filling gaps to ensure positive production

- Monitoring and replying to e-mails and voicemails

- Maintaining a professional reception area

- Safeguarding patient privacy and confidentiality

- Maintaining OSHA and HIPPA Compliance

- Perform all other duties as assigned
